How Wagering Works
Most bonuses come with wagering requirements. Here is a realistic example using a 100% deposit match up to €100 with a 35x wagering requirement on the bonus amount.
Important: Always check whether the wagering applies only to the bonus or to the deposit plus bonus. In this example, we assume it applies to the bonus alone.
- Deposit: €100
- Bonus: €100
- Wagering requirement: 35 × €100 = €3,500
- You must place bets totalling €3,500 before you can withdraw any winnings from the bonus.
If the game weightings differ (e.g., slots count 100%, blackjack counts 10%), you need to adjust your play. For example, if you play blackjack, only 10% of your bets count toward wagering. So to meet the €3,500 requirement with blackjack, you would need to wager 10× more: €35,000 in actual bets.
Formula: Required Wagered Amount = (Deposit + Bonus if applicable) × Wagering Multiplier ÷ Game Weighting.
For our example playing only slots: €100 × 35 ÷ 1.0 = €3,500. For blackjack: €100 × 35 ÷ 0.10 = €35,000.
Most players underestimate how long this takes. At an average slot spin of €1, you need 3,500 spins. If each spin takes 3 seconds, that is nearly 3 hours of continuous play. Budget your time and bankroll accordingly.

Worth Knowing
Game selection affects your expected return. For the best RTP, stick to video slots with published rates above 96% (e.g., Blood Suckers 98%, Jackpot 6000 97.8%). Classic table games like blackjack (if you follow basic strategy) and baccarat also offer strong theoretical returns — often 99% or higher. Avoid progressive jackpot slots and keno if you want consistent value; their RTP often dips below 90% because part of each bet funds the jackpot.
Always check the game’s RTP in the info panel before playing. The difference between a 96% and a 94% slot may seem small, but over 1,000 spins at €1 each, you lose an extra €20 on average.
